Tie Breaking
 
1 Attachment(s)
What is the tie breaker for relegation?

In addition to what you can see in the picture below (holy crap, I made it work!), I should mention that I am in the same division as the Gold Rush. My city name is "Midwestern State" while theirs is "Tulsa," since I realize that having multiple words can create confusion too.

Matt Arnold 05-19-2019 12:39 PM

Head to head between the 3 tied teams would be first. I believe second is "intra-division" games (ie. your record against your division) (which, yes, is a stupid rule when tied teams may be in different divisions but it's the MLB rules). After that I think it can come down to runs score/runs against in various ways of calculating.
